Make sure that parsed subexpressions are fully defined
We were not initializing some expressions, and they were using the values of the previous expressions instead. This just so happened to not crash the tests, and to sometimes even give valid results (although `BANK()` of a non-label symbol being $4B4E4142, the ASCII balue of "BANK", was something we missed).
